Skip to content

Instantly share code, notes, and snippets.

@brijbaroda
Created November 17, 2019 13:45
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save brijbaroda/a0649bd9c06863043f0500bee832fc60 to your computer and use it in GitHub Desktop.
Save brijbaroda/a0649bd9c06863043f0500bee832fc60 to your computer and use it in GitHub Desktop.
Sitecore Commerce - Localizing Category - Controller
using POC.Localization.Commands;
using Microsoft.AspNetCore.Mvc;
using Sitecore.Commerce.Core;
using System;
using System.Threading.Tasks;
namespace POC.Localization.Controllers
{
public class CommandsController : CommerceController
{
public CommandsController(IServiceProvider serviceProvider, CommerceEnvironment globalEnvironment)
: base(serviceProvider, globalEnvironment)
{
}
[HttpPut]
[Route("LocalizeCatalogItems()")]
public async Task<IActionResult> LocalizeCatalogItems()
{
var command = this.Command<LocalizeCatalogItemsCommand>();
var result = await command.Process(this.CurrentContext);
return new ObjectResult(command);
}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ment